Janet Ruth DiEnna

1953-2021

Janet Ruth DiEnna (Nee: Zeh) was born in Philadelphia, Pa. on August 13 th 1953 to Robert and Margaret Zeh.  She grew up with her sister and brothers in Aston and Gradyville, Pa. Janet graduated with a degree in food and restaurant management from New York University in 1974. She attended culinary school on a scholarship in Leeds, England.  She met Al DiEnna while working at Holiday Inn in Media, Pa. in 1972 and later married in 1973. Janet loved vacationing at the beach in Cape May, NJ, visiting lighthouses, and creative writing. She was passionate about teaching children's Sunday school, cake decorating, sewing, and creating floral arrangements. Janet especially enjoyed teaching her granddaughter Brooke how to make princess doll cakes. She won awards for public speaking as a Distinguished Toastmaster. She served as an officer for several years in Heartland Republican Women. Janet's main ministry was caring for people and sharing God's Word. She would send cards, letters, scriptures, gentle words of encouragement and gifts to children and adults across the country. She was cherished and loved by all who knew her. Her favorite Psalm was 91. Janet's kindred spirit, warm smile, gentle voice and prayers will be greatly missed by all. Janet is survived by her husband Al, son David, daughter Christine, sister, Marge, brother Don, daughter- in- law Katina, son-in-law Daniel, granddaughter Brooke and many nieces and nephews.
